Wall Removal Service in Denver, CO
Wall removal services involve the careful demolition and removal of interior or exterior walls to open up space or reconfigure layouts within a property. These projects often include removing non-load-bearing interior walls to create larger living areas, combining rooms, or improving natural light and flow.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, including which walls are suitable for removal, the potential impact on existing structures, and any necessary modifications to electrical, plumbing, or HVAC systems to accommodate the new layout.
Before requesting wall removal services, homeowners should consider the type of wall involved-whether it is load-bearing or non-load-bearing-as this determines the complexity of the project. It is also helpful to understand the potential need for permits, the timeline for completing the work, and any associated costs. Clear communication about the desired outcome and a review of the property's structural details can help ensure the project aligns with safety standards and property goals.

Common Wall Removal Service Jobs
Interior Wall Removal - simplifies open floor plans by removing non-load-bearing interior walls.
Exterior Wall Removal - creates access points or enhances natural light by removing sections of exterior walls.
Load-Bearing Wall Removal - involves structural considerations to safely open up spaces in the property.
Partition Wall Removal - updates room layouts by removing or relocating interior partitions.
Basement Wall Removal - opens up basement areas for better use and improved flow within the home.
Garage Wall Removal - allows for expanded living space or easier access between rooms.
Wall Removal Service Questions
What types of walls can be removed? Interior partition walls and non-load-bearing exterior walls are common candidates for removal, depending on the structure.
Is wall removal suitable for remodeling projects? Yes, it can open up spaces and improve layout flexibility during renovations.
What should property owners consider before removing a wall? Structural integrity and potential impact on utilities are important factors to evaluate beforehand.
Can wall removal affect home safety? Proper assessment ensures that removing a wall does not compromise the stability or safety of the property.
